Slide 1: The Grand Canyon – A Natural Wonder

Our journey begins with one of the Seven Natural Wonders of the World: the Grand Canyon. This colossal chasm carved by the Colorado River over millions of years leaves visitors breathless. Its sheer scale is almost incomprehensible, with layers of rock revealing billions of years of geological history. Options abound: hike along the rim trails for breathtaking vistas, descend into the canyon for a multi-day backpacking adventure, or opt for a thrilling helicopter tour for a bird's-eye perspective. Remember to check the weather conditions and plan accordingly, as temperatures can fluctuate dramatically. Don't forget your camera – you'll want to capture every breathtaking moment.

Slide 3: Yellowstone National Park – Geothermal Wonders

Yellowstone National Park, the world's first national park, is a land of geothermal wonders. Witness the awe-inspiring geysers, like Old Faithful, erupt with incredible force, marvel at the vibrant colors of the Grand Prismatic Spring, and hike through breathtaking landscapes teeming with wildlife. Remember to respect the park's fragile ecosystem and follow all guidelines for safety. This is a destination where you can truly connect with nature's raw power and beauty. Consider visiting during the shoulder seasons (spring or fall) for fewer crowds and pleasant weather.

Slide 4: Yosemite National Park – Majestic Granite Cliffs

Yosemite National Park, in California, boasts stunning granite cliffs, towering waterfalls, and giant sequoia trees. Hike to the top of Yosemite Falls, marvel at the sheer scale of El Capitan and Half Dome, or simply relax by the Merced River. Yosemite is a paradise for outdoor enthusiasts, offering opportunities for hiking, rock climbing, camping, and photography. Book your accommodations and permits well in advance, as this popular park often fills up quickly.

Slide 5: Route 66 – A Classic American Road Trip

Embark on a classic American road trip along the legendary Route 66, a historic highway stretching from Chicago to Los Angeles. This iconic route offers a glimpse into Americana, with quirky roadside attractions, charming small towns, and stunning landscapes. Drive a classic car, stop at vintage diners, and soak in the nostalgic atmosphere. Route 66 is more than just a road; it’s a journey through time and American history. Allow ample time to explore the various towns and attractions along the way. This isn’t a trip to be rushed.

Slide 6: New Orleans – A City of Culture and Music

Experience the unique culture and vibrant music scene of New Orleans, Louisiana. Explore the historic French Quarter, with its charming architecture and lively atmosphere, listen to live jazz music on Frenchmen Street, indulge in delicious Creole cuisine, and experience the unique traditions of Mardi Gras. New Orleans is a city that captivates the senses and leaves a lasting impression. Be sure to try the local delicacies and explore the city's many hidden courtyards and historical sites.
